"No matter where you go, there are always people like that."

Uchiha Ren sighed again after hearing Yakushi Nono's explanation. He finally understood what she meant.

Those who work in intelligence must naturally possess a higher level of loyalty than ordinary shinobi.

However, most of the personnel in Root's intelligence network were not loyal to Shimura Danzō—

their loyalty belonged to Konoha.

As long as Ren stood on the side of righteousness, taking control of Root's intelligence system would not be difficult.

Nono continued:

"And for me, this is actually a good thing."

"I know many people within Root's intelligence network personally. If I can help them now, it will fulfill a long-standing wish of mine."

Yakushi Nono had never been just another undercover operative within Root's intelligence network.

She had once served as a regional supervisor, and she had also been responsible for training intelligence operatives.

She had connections with many people inside the network.

Otherwise, she would never have been able to escape Danzō's control so easily.

After escaping that suffering, Nono had always cared deeply about those still trapped within Root's intelligence system.

She even felt a sense of guilt toward them.

Now that she had the opportunity to help them—

she would not give it up.

At the very least, she believed that under her leadership, the people within Root's intelligence network would live far better lives than they had under Shimura Danzō.

She would do everything in her power to ensure that they could land safely after Root's collapse.

"That sounds like a lot of work for you."

Since Nono clearly did not reject the responsibility, Ren said nothing further.

Soon afterward, Ren led the Konoha Military Police Force to rescue the hundreds of children being held inside the Root base.

The children varied greatly in age.

The oldest were only eleven or twelve years old.

The youngest were barely three or four.

And deciding what to do with them was an enormous problem.

Although Root trained children for many different roles, the majority were cultivated as future ANBU operatives.

More than eighty percent of the children had been trained in this direction.

Another reason for this was the extremely high casualty rate involved in such training.

Under Danzō's methods, out of these several hundred children—

fewer than one hundred would survive.

Perhaps even fewer than fifty.

Although they were still of an age that should have placed them in the Ninja Academy, most of these children had already seen blood.

Their mental states were abnormal.

They could not be treated like ordinary children.

Watching the Military Police escort groups of children out of the base, Ren rubbed his temple with a headache.

"I'm starting to regret this."

"Are you really sure putting them together with the children from the Konoha Orphanage is a good idea?"

According to Ren's original plan, these children were supposed to be handed over to Yakushi Nono and taken to the orphanage.

She had plenty of experience dealing with such matters.

But after learning about their situation, Ren began to hesitate.

Using an imperfect analogy:

If the children raised in loving families within Konoha were sheep,

then the orphans at the Konoha Orphanage—who had long experienced hardship and the harshness of life—were more like wild dogs.

Under Nono's management, the orphanage was peaceful.

But some realities could not be avoided.

The orphanage had very few caretakers.

With one adult responsible for many children, it was impossible to treat everyone equally or give every child perfect attention.

As a result, the children there were extremely independent.

They knew how to compete for resources.

And that was exactly why Ren was worried.

Because the children rescued from Root were not sheep.

They were not even wild dogs.

They were wolves.

If they did not compete, perhaps things would remain calm.

But if conflict broke out—

people would die.

Nono naturally understood Ren's concern.

After a moment of silence, she said:

"I took a look earlier. Quite a few of these children actually belong to different ninja clans within the village."

"For now, I'll perform an initial psychological evaluation."

"The children whose conditions are relatively stable can be returned to their respective clans."

"That should reduce the burden on the orphanage significantly."

After a brief pause, she added:

"But you should also talk to Minato."

"The Konoha Orphanage needs additional funding and personnel support."

"This mess was created by the village."

"As Hokage, he cannot avoid responsibility."

Ren thought about it for a moment before replying:

"In that case… since we're already asking the village for help, we might as well be completely transparent."

"At the next village council meeting, I'll propose an official motion to place the Konoha Orphanage under the village's administrative structure."

"We'll formally establish its relationship with Konoha."

"This responsibility belonged to the village in the first place."

"It will benefit the village as well."

"Besides, part of the village's financial management currently falls under the Uchiha clan, so passing this proposal shouldn't be too difficult."

Nono's face immediately lit up with joy.

At present, the Konoha Orphanage was essentially a private institution.

Most of its funding came from Nono personally seeking donations.

That was also why Shimura Danzō had been able to threaten her so easily using the orphanage.

After all—

aside from Nono herself, no one in the village really cared about the orphanage.

Even if Danzō harmed it, he would likely face no real punishment.

But if the orphanage became an official administrative institution of Konoha—

then it would become part of the village itself.

Anyone with malicious intentions would have to consider the power of Konoha before acting.

At the same time, having the village as its supporter would greatly benefit the orphanage's future development.

This had always been one of Nono's greatest wishes.

Seeing the happiness on her face, Ren added:

"Don't celebrate too early."

"It's obvious that the orphanage situation will be both urgent and complicated."

"And the matter of Root's intelligence network is just as urgent."

"You'd better find someone—or several people—to help manage the orphanage."

"Otherwise, even if you split yourself in half, it still won't be enough."

Nono nodded.

"Don't worry."

"Actually, Rin can temporarily take responsibility for the orphanage."

"She's very capable. Before, she had to remain hidden, so she couldn't step forward."

"But now that her identity has been revealed, there's no problem anymore."

Ren nodded.

"As long as you have a plan."

"I'll also keep an eye out for suitable candidates…"

At that moment—

Whoosh!

A figure dressed in ANBU gear suddenly appeared before Ren.

Ren stopped speaking and turned toward the shinobi.

"Lord Ren," the ANBU operative said respectfully, "Lord Minato requests your presence."

"I understand."

Ren responded briefly.

After giving a few final instructions to Nono, he turned and headed toward the exit of the Root base.
